Mrs. Jo Attaway, 68, of Loganville, GA, passed away on November 17, 2020. She was born on March 24, 1952 in Douglasville, GA to Eugene and Savilla Couch Smith who have preceded her in death. Mrs. Attaway grew up in Douglasville and attended Douglasville High School. She worked for 30 years in retail sales at Macy’s, she was a bus driver for Gwinnett County School System for 10 years and has enjoyed retirement for the last 3 years. Mrs. Attaway loved flowers, arts and crafts, DIY projects, fishing, and hunting, especially with her bow and arrow.
